Separate the printed date from verified current status
Use one column for the wording and dates actually shown and another for questions requiring confirmation. Add the source and date of any later answer. A recorded notice remains part of the file even if later action affects the scheduled sale. Do not treat an old search listing, a buyer estimate or a generic number of days as an up-to-date status check.
Check the administering agency and current law
Washington Commerce administers the Foreclosure Fairness Program and explains the counselor or attorney referral route. Current statute controls legal requirements. Online summaries can become outdated, so check publication context and the effective version rather than copying a deadline from an older brochure. Bring the complete file to qualified help for interpretation of your situation.

Current Washington sources and qualified help
The Washington Commerce Foreclosure Fairness Program explains free housing counseling and mediation referral through a housing counselor or attorney. Homeowners cannot self-refer. Call 1-877-894-HOME (4663) or use Northwest Justice Project legal help.
Check chapter 61.24 RCW and RCW 61.24.163 with qualified help. Current mediation timing is measured from the scheduled sale, with a specific amended-notice provision; do not calculate your eligibility from an older summary. DFI also provides general foreclosure assistance navigation.
